Masque de saisie dans une textbox

  • Initiateur de la discussion Initiateur de la discussion Raphou96
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Raphou96

XLDnaute Nouveau
Bonjour à tous,

Je cherche à savoir si c'est possible de mettre un masque de saisie dans une textbox.

Mon programme est le suivant

J'ai une userform et les personne doivent entrer une date de début et de fin sous la forme jj/mm/aaaa

Y a t'il un moyen de leur éviter de taper les / / ?

Merci
 
Bonsoir Raphou96,

Il y a quelques temps, j'avais réalisé cet exemple joint pour une question similaire...

Cordialement, [file name=mDF_txtDATE.zip size=13512]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/mDF_txtDATE.zip[/file]
 

Pièces jointes

myDearFriend! écrit:
Bonsoir Raphou96,

Il y a quelques temps, j'avais réalisé cet exemple joint pour une question similaire...

Cordialement, [file name=mDF_txtDATE.zip size=13512]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/mDF_txtDATE.zip[/file]

Bonjour,
j'ai trouvé cet exemple, mais bien compliqué pour moi.
Je voudrais uniquement saisir une valeur qui ira modifier une cellule
Peux t'on se servir de cet exemple
Merci
 
Bonsoir Pat55, Raphou96,

Pat55, tu l'as sans doute remarqué, l'exemple que j'ai joint est sensé répondre au sujet de ce fil de discussion et ta question ne correspond pas vraiment à ce sujet... lol !

Cela dit, tu n'as pas tout à fait tort car, effectivement, lors du clic sur le bouton 'Valider', une instruction de ce fichier transfert le contenu de la TextBox1 du Userform dans la cellule B4 de la feuille active du classeur... Il s'agit tout simplement de la ligne :
Range('B4') = CDate(TextBox1.Text)
(à noter que la fonction CDate() permet de transférer une valeur de date dans la cellule en lieu et place d'une chaine de caractères, comme c'est toujours le cas dans les TextBox)

Si toutefois tu souhaites mettre à jour une feuille Excel (et plus précisément une base de données) par l'intermédiaire d'un Userform, je te conseille de visiter ce fil de discussion Lien supprimé, j'ai laissé un fichier d'exemple et, sans doute mieux, _Thierry y propose quelques démos...

Cordialement,
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
3
Affichages
247
Réponses
134
Affichages
4 K
  • Question Question
Microsoft 365 erreur de date
Réponses
2
Affichages
526
Retour